Artie Lange

American comedian

In the history of film, Artie Lange is one of the names that keeps returning.

The record lists Artie Lange as American comedian.

Artie Lange was born at Livingston in 1967. His recorded nationality is the United States. He was educated at Seton Hall University and Union High School.

The record gives his occupations as screenwriter, television actor and writer.

The work that carried his reputation furthest concerned work on Mad TV and The Howard Stern Show. The screen flattens effort: a performance that took months reads as a few unhurried minutes.
